PENGARUH MODEL PEMBELAJARAN PROJECT-BASED BLENDED LEARNING DENGAN MENGGUNAKAN GEO-AUGMENTED REALITY TERHADAP HASIL BELAJAR GEOGRAFI SISWA KELAS X DI SMA PEMBANGUNAN LABORATORIUM UNP

Abstract

This study aims to determine the Influence of Project-Based Blended Learning Models Using Geo-Augmented Reality on Geography Learning Outcomes of Class X Students at SMA Pembangunan Laboratorium UNP. The research method used is quasi experiment with a quantitative approach. The population in this study was all class X IIS students at SMA Pembangunan Laboratorium UNP which amounted to 121 students. The sampling technique used in this study was Purposive Sampling, which was 60 students from class X IIS 1 and X IIS 3. Data collection techniques through observation, tests and documentation. The data analysis technique is an independent sample t-test (t-test) technique. Based on the results of the study, it was concluded that the influence of the Project-Based Blended Learning learning model using Geo-Augmented Reality on Basic Competence 3.7 (Hydrosphere Dynamics) is better than conventional learning models. With a value of Sig. (2- tailed) of 0.000 which is less than 0.05, so it can be decided that Ho is rejected and Ha is accepted.
